[jira] [Commented] (KARAF-693) features:addurl raises "Premature end of file" when network is not available

On trunk, as we use Aether, the error displayed is:

Could not add Feature Repository:
java.io.IOException: Aether Error.

I think it's not easy for several users to know the Aether Error means that the groupId/artifactID is not found in the defined repositories :)

> When the host has a network issue, the features:addurl command raises:
> [Fatal Error] :1:1: Premature end of file.
> Could not add Feature Repository:
> org.xml.sax.SAXParseException: Premature end of file.
> It would be clean to catch the exception and display a message like "Network not available".
